A serene Pichwai composition portraying Shrinathji in Kamala Vihar, standing gracefully upon a blooming lotus amid an abundance of sacred flora and tranquil waters. The divine form, adorned in resplendent attire and elaborate ornaments, symbolises purity, protection, and eternal grace. Rendered in refined watercolour techniques, the painting is enriched with delicate detailing that highlights the crown, jewellery, garments, and sacred attributes. The rhythmic lotus motifs, flowing vines, aquatic birds, and patterned backdrop reflect classical Pichwai symbolism, creating a contemplative narrative deeply rooted in Vaishnav tradition and artisanal mastery.
